Its the basslines which are Dres trademark not the keys, since 2003 dre has stopped puting basslines in his songs and thats why i think they sound weak. if you think about it try and name me some songs that dre has produced since 2003 with good/proper basslines (probably about 3). I mean dre has made good songs since 2003 but they would of sounded better with basslines. Dre should stop co-producing with Mike Elizondo and just keep him on bass like before. 

Get you some, west side story, Oh, in da club,poppin them thangs,start from stratch, how we do, outta control, get low and more = no basslines

see what i mean good songs but would of sounded much better with basslines

I just came from a 2 hour drive and I was bumping "Kingdom Come." It completley changed my opinion about Lost Ones. This is definetly one of the most simple beats Dre put out but it goes great with Jays flow and lyrics. Its a serious song so you cant expect some banging shit, when lyrics are the most importatn part. Same goes for Minority Report.

I also noticed the difference between lets say Just Blazes joints and Dres. When I turned up the volume the Blaze joints sounded noisy as fuck, I had to turn down the volume the same second. Then Lost Ones came in and it was just so fucking clean. The difference is really amazing.

Besides Imagine all these Snoop and Jay beats are nothing outstanding, theyre dope but nothing that blows your mind. "30 Something" sounds like a reject from 2001 and the rest sound like they werent even in plan for Detox. Probably Dre just fucking around a lil bit.


And about that bassline thing, I completley agree. I think that the last beat that had it all was "Outta Control remix."
